Financial terms were not disclosed.
CommerceHub acquired ChannelAdvisor last year.
“To thrive in today’s market, brands need deeper global commerce insights with more advanced tools to measure and monitor success,” said Rachel Tipograph, Founder and CEO of MikMak. “Our aggressive roadmap helps solidify our market position as a global leader in eCommerce enablement and analytics. Over the past six months, we acquired the global commerce platform Swaven, introduced our most comprehensive offering to date, and brought to market a reliable and grounded way to measure cross-retailer Retail Media performance. The addition of ChannelAdvisor’s Shoppable Media and Brand Analytics client roster, technology and team further expands our capabilities to position our brand partners for long-term success in a constantly evolving and dynamic landscape.”
